> hi again,
>
> > i actually had a go at my own glibc and PyTorch installations on Taito, but
> > so far gpu support is evasive.
>
> actually, with a little more tinkering, i now believe i might have a
> working installation of PyTorch 0.4.1 and OpenNMT-py 0.2.1 on Taito
> too, seemingly functional on both cpu and gpu nodes:
>
> [oe at taito-login4 ~]$ module purge
> [oe at taito-login4 ~]$ module load nlpl-opennmt-py
> Loading application python-3.5.3 environment with needed modules
> [oe at taito-login4 ~]$ module list
>
> Currently Loaded Modules:
> 1) gcc/5.4.0 2) intelmpi/5.1.3 3) mkl/11.3.2 4) python/3.5.3
> 5) python-env/3.5.3 6) nlpl-pytorch/0.4.1 7) nlpl-opennmt-py/0.2.1
>
> [oe at taito-login4 ~]$ type -all python
> python is /proj/nlpl/software/opennmt-py/0.2.1/bin/python
> python is /proj/nlpl/software/pytorch/0.4.1/bin/python
> python is /appl/opt/python/3.5.3-gnu540/bin/python
> python is /usr/bin/python
> [oe at taito-login4 ~]$ python -c "import torch; import onmt;
> print(torch.cuda.is_available());"
> False
>
> [oe at taito-login4 ~]$ srun -n 1 -p gputest --gres=gpu:k80:1 --mem 1G -t
> 15 --pty \
> python -c "import torch; import onmt; print(torch.cuda.is_available());"
> True
>
